**Job Description & Summary** At PwC, our people in sustainability focus on integrating environmental, social, economic, and governance considerations into business strategies and operations. They provide guidance and support to organisations by managing sustainability risks, identifying opportunities, and driving positive social and environmental impact. Those in sustainability frameworks and standards at PwC will promote sustainable development and be guided by a structured set of principles, criteria and guidelines to steer organisations on their approach to environmental, social and economic activities sustainably and how to measure and evaluate their performance. How to Apply on Workday
- Workday has a multi-step form — save your progress after every section.
- "Apply With LinkedIn" can fail or lose data; manual entry is more reliable.
- Watch for the "Submit for Review" final step — hitting "Save" alone does not submit.
- Job requisition numbers are useful when following up with HR by email.
